Song & Call Comparison
Arabian Partridge
Loud, deep 'chuck-chuck-CHUKKAR' calls from Arabian Peninsula rocky wadis; lower and more resonant than other Alectoris. Alarm is rapid harsh cackle. Pairs call in duet at dawn from rocky terrain.
Ferruginous Partridge
Sharp, staccato 'krik-krik-krik' calls from lowland rainforest; often given in duet. Alarm is a loud, rapid chattering rattle; contact notes between pairs soft and clucking.
Geographic Range & Migration
Arabian Partridge
Endemic to the Arabian Peninsula; resident of rocky desert hillsides and wadi slopes in Yemen, Oman, and Saudi Arabia, below 3,000 m.
Ferruginous Partridge
Resident in lowland rainforest of the Thai-Malay Peninsula, Sumatra, and Borneo. Found in flat or gently sloping lowland forest.

How to Tell Them Apart
Arabian Partridge
Grey-blue upperparts; white flank bars edged black; large white face and throat with bold black surround extending up to black crown; chestnut-barred flanks; red bill and legs. Largest Alectoris partridge.
Ferruginous Partridge
Rich ferruginous (deep rusty-orange) overall; upperparts black-and-rufous barred; flanks black boldly spotted white; bare red facial skin; underparts rufous-orange; one of the most vividly coloured Southeast Asian partridges.

Ferruginous Partridge
A small partridge (~210 g) of family Phasianidae, with rich ferruginous (rust-red) plumage and spotted black-and-white markings. Inhabits lowland and foothill rainforests in Malaysia, Sumatra, and Borneo. Secretive, foraging on the forest floor for seeds and invertebrates. Near Threatened; associated with primary and tall secondary forest, declining with ongoing logging and land conversion.
